  • Abstract
    Fluctuating wind speed cause power output fluctuations of wind parks. A concept of dynamic conditioning was developed to smooth these fluctuations. This paper gives a brief introduction to the energy conditioning concept, discusses various energy storage systems and compares control strategies for a fly wheel energy storage to smooth the power fluctuations. The storage controls, tolerance band and stochastic dynamic optimization, were implemented and compared. By the application of dynamic storage systems an intermediate storage of the wind energy is realized. Therefore short time fluctuation of the energy sources can be absorbed directly on location.
